CCQ 100 Tablet is a medicine used to treat female infertility. It increases the chances of pregnancy in women who have a problem with ovulation (release of an egg) or have a condition called pol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S).CCQ 100 Tablet should be taken with or without food, preferably at a fixed time each day. It should be taken as advised by the doctor. The dose and how often you take it depends on what you are taking it for. The medicine is not recommended for a longer period. Some common side effects of this medicine include nausea, vomiting, stomach upset, and hot flashes.  If these bother you or appear serious, let your doctor know. There may be ways of reducing or preventing them. This medicine may cause problems with your eyesight, so be cautious before driving or using machines.Before taking medicine, tell your doctor if you are breastfeeding, if you have ever had any problem of vaginal bleeding or liver or thyroid problem. Your doctor should also know about all other medicines you are taking as many of these may make this medicine less effective or change the way it works.

Alcohol: Caution is advised when consuming alcohol with CCQ 100 Tablet. Please consult your doctor. Pregnancy: CCQ 100 Tablet is highly unsafe to use during pregnancy. Seek your doctor's advice as studies on pregnant women and animals have shown significant harmful effects to the developing baby. Breastfeeding: CCQ 100 Tablet is probably unsafe to use during breastfeeding. Limited human data suggests that the drug may pass into the breastmilk and harm the baby. Driving: CCQ 100 Tablet may cause blurring of your vision for a short time just after its use. Do not drive until your vision is clear. Kidney: There is limited information available on the use of CCQ 100 Tablet in patients with kidney disease. Please consult your doctor. Liver: CCQ 100 Tablet is probably unsafe to use in patients with liver disease and should be avoided. Please consult your doctor.

Most side effects do not require any medical attention and disappear as your body adjusts to the medicine. Consult your doctor if they persist or if youҀ™re worried about them Common Side Effects : Nausea Vomiting Headache Hot flashes Ovarian hyperstimulation syndrome Bloating Enlarged ovary Metrorrhagia (menstrual bleeding at irregular intervals) Breast discomfort
